Odyssey’s new zero torque putters, the S2S Tri-Hot models, are here — but do their claims of moving zero torque forward hold up?
Square-to-square putters have gone from strength to strength over recent years, with their popularity growing with it.
We have already seen major championships being decided with the use of a zero-torque putter as JJ Spaun holed a monster putt on the 18th to win the US Open last year.
Odyssey has joined the trend with the release of their S2S Tri-Hot Putter line-up. These are a range of putters that are engineered to make stability feel effortless and consistency feel almost automatic.
As with all zero-torque putters, they look to stay square throughout the stroke, helping golfers eliminate unwanted face rotation and roll the ball on their intended line more often.
In this article, we break down the best Odyssey S2S Tri-Hot putters of 2026 and explore how Odyssey is moving the zero-torque idea forward.
Currently there are 4 putters in the Tri-Hot S2S range and we have reviewed the 3 standard length putters below. It would be fair to say that we have been impressed and Odyssey’s claims of moving zero torque forward are justified.

In summary, the Odyssey S2S Tri-Hot putters represent a significant step forward in putter technology and design. With their innovative forward CG, multi-material construction, and AI-enhanced face insert, these putters deliver a combination of control, feel, and confidence that can help elevate your putting game.
Whether you’re a serious golfer or someone looking to improve consistency on the greens, the S2S Tri-Hot range offers a compelling option. Having tested these models, it’s clear that Odyssey has successfully justified their bold claims, making them a worthy addition to any golfer’s equipment line up.
